The New Square is the square in front of the Basilica Cathedral, with two cylindrical buildings left beside it. The square is small, but because it is close to the church and several nearby attractions, there is a lot of traffic, and there are many stalls and some activities in the square, so it is quite lively.

In the main square of Barcelona Cathedral, you can see the sculpture of Barcino. Barcino is the earliest name of Barcelona, left behind by the Roman Empire. It’s also the oldest part of Barcelona. Now you can see many of the buildings left by the Roman Empire.
